The GEM facility explosion and other Case Studies of Emergency Response

email print

Brecksville, OH - On Thursday July 22, 2010, Scott Broski, Manager at North East Ohio Regional Sewer District (NEORSD) Water Quality & Industrial Surveillance (WQIS) department provided a presentation on the General Environmental Management (GEM) facility in Cleveland's Flats, where a major explosion occurred on Thursday April 20th, 2006. Scott's presentation also included emergency response with the GEM incident as the focus and a few other large case studies.

Scott Broski has a BS in Biology (Biochemistry) from Syracuse University and MBA from Cleveland State. He has been with NEORSD for 16 years including seven years supervising the enforcement group (industrial monitoring/industrial pretreatment program [IPP]). Scott is also on the National Association of Clean Water Agencies (NACWA) Pretreatment & Pollution Prevention Committee and the Northeast Section Ohio Water Environment Association (OWEA) Pretreatment Coordinator Training Committee.
